Firas Ahmad

Co-Founder and Group Chief Executive Officer

Pursuing his vision of building a digital commerce ecosystem in East Africa, Firas co-founded AzamPay in 2016 and he currently serves as the Group CEO. He has over 15 years of executive and strategic experience in startups and expanding high-growth companies in the areas of Fintech, Financial Services, Energy, Technology, Media & Telecommunications in emerging markets.

He is a graduate of Georgetown and Harvard Universities. In his spare time, Firas observes food trucks so as to guess their annual net and gross margin.

BEATRICE ALPHONCE

Director of Information Technology 

Beatrice understands technology’s mission-critical role in today’s world and has a proven track record of building and maintaining connectivity and operations for enterprise-level systems.

Beatrice joined AzamPay as the Director of IT in March 2020. Previously, she held numerous technology roles at Airtel, one of the leading telecommunications companies in Tanzania, where she was responsible for IT Operations Management, Business Intelligence, IT-related Software and Applications, Mobile Money IT services, and products, including management.

She holds an Undergraduate Degree in Computer Science from the University of Dar es Salaam, Tanzania. Beatrice is excited to be part of the fast-paced, collaborative environment at AzamPay and is looking forward to innovate on new products and services.

AHMED JARWAN

Director of Operations

Ahmed connects the dots for supply chains and operations across complex informal markets. His career spans over a decade within the Azam Group where he held roles and responsibilities across marketing, operations, and logistics functions.

In 2016, Ahmed was appointed as the Director of Operations for AzamPay where he conceptualised, implemented, and then refined the first Digital B2B logistics platform in Tanzania.

Ahmed is a graduate of the United States International University Africa. He is always looking out for possible problems to resolve them proactively.

Ibrahim Malando

Chief Commercial Officer

Ibrahim is a veteran of the Mobile Money industry. As an early member of Airtel Money’s team, he helped grow the company from its founding into the third-largest wallet in Tanzania.

In 2018, he joined AzamPay as the Director of Wallet and quickly gained a reputation for achieving outcomes and was subsequently appointed Chief Commercial Officer. He now oversees all business operations for AzamPay across the region.

Ibrahim is a graduate of the University of Strathclyde, Glasgow, Scotland. Whenever possible, Ibrahim is strategizing the next big mobile money disruption in Tanzania.

Bilaal Ramjaun

Group Chief Financial Officer

Bilaal has a passion for applying emerging technologies and data science across business functions. He has 12+ years of experience in the Corporate Finance and Financial Services. He has a proven track record of embedding robust financial infrastructure and sound financial ecosystems across organizations to deliver high-quality financial and management information.

Bilaal is actively involved in the positioning of AzamPay as a financial-technology solutions provider in East Africa. He is responsible for the commercialization of AzamPay’s payment solutions and value-added services both regionally and globally.

Bilaal is an Oxford Brookes Finance Graduate. He is a Certified Accountant from the ACCA, a Certified Project Management Specialist, and is also an Associate of the Association of Certified Fraud Examiners. He leads AzamPay’s Corporate Finance and Risk Management functions, and a team of top-notch data science professionals.
